• Prior to 1962, the town of Levanger and its immediate vicinity was its own municipality. The town houses a campus of the Nord University.
  • The town of Levanger was founded by King Charles XIV John of Sweden on 18 May 1836, on the site where the village of Levanger already existed.

  • The town of Levanger lies at the mouth of the Levangselva river along the Trondheimsfjord. About 20 000 people live in Levanger.

  • Levanger is a member of the Italian initiative, Cittaslow, for slow towns that do not adopt a "speedy-lane" approach that is so common in most current towns.
